Al Bien, a Chester County musician known as an excellent songwriter, has written a beautiful, heartfelt poem in commemoration of the birthday of Rev. Dr. Martin Luther King. I was moved to tears by the skill with which he described our colorful history and the powerful impact left by Dr. King’s untiring efforts toward a more fair and just society. It had been a long time since I enjoyed an original poem so much.

So, naturally, I couldn’t leave well enough alone. I’m a compulsive editor.

Seeing a small opportunity to be helpful, I asked permission first, then offered a minor suggestion or two. Other than that, “Commemorating Martin Luther King Day” was as close to perfect as anything I’ve read lately. I look forward to his next work.

 A Fresh Start

I’ve been working with novelist Jimmy McCusker on his autobiography. All was going well until he decided that a fresh approach would be more effective.

It was.

Starting over in a different format, he was able to include much more detailed personal history in a bold, staccato style that makes the words jump off the pages.

In just over 100 pages he describes his beginnings, triumphs, disasters and lessons learned along the way. He does so with equal candor and clarity, evolving a personal philosophy that now serves him well – both personally and in his professional life.

His story will be one we can all learn from.
